An Executive Certificate in Environmental Process Engineering provides professionals with advanced knowledge and skills in sustainable process design and optimization. This specialized program focuses on minimizing environmental impact while maximizing efficiency in industrial operations.
Learning outcomes typically include a mastery of environmental regulations, life cycle assessment methodologies, pollution prevention techniques, and waste management strategies. Graduates gain proficiency in using specialized software and modeling tools for environmental impact analysis and process simulation, critical for effective pollution control and remediation.
The program duration varies depending on the institution, but generally ranges from several months to a year, often structured to accommodate working professionals' schedules with flexible online or hybrid learning formats. This flexibility makes the Executive Certificate in Environmental Process Engineering accessible to a broad audience.
This certificate holds significant industry relevance across various sectors, including manufacturing, energy, chemical processing, and mining. Graduates are equipped to address pressing sustainability challenges and contribute to environmentally responsible operations, making them highly sought-after by environmentally conscious employers seeking expertise in sustainable engineering practices and clean technology.
The skills acquired in this Executive Certificate in Environmental Process Engineering program – such as waste minimization, air pollution control, and water treatment – directly translate to improved operational efficiency, reduced environmental liabilities, and enhanced corporate social responsibility.

Why this course?
An Executive Certificate in Environmental Process Engineering is increasingly significant in today's UK market, driven by growing environmental regulations and a burgeoning green economy. The UK government's commitment to net-zero by 2050 necessitates a skilled workforce capable of implementing sustainable practices across various industries. According to the Office for National Statistics, the environmental sector employed over 400,000 people in 2022, a number projected to rise substantially in the coming decade. This growth fuels demand for professionals with specialized knowledge in environmental process engineering, making this executive certificate a valuable asset.
